Details
-
Bug
-
Resolution: Done
-
Major - P3
-
None
-
None
-
OSX, python3
*Location*: https://docs.mongodb.org/getting-started/python/aggregation/
*User-Agent*: Mozilla/5.0 (Macintosh; Intel Mac OS X 10_11_1) AppleWebKit/601.2.7 (KHTML, like Gecko) Version/9.0.1 Safari/601.2.7
*Referrer*: https://docs.mongodb.org/getting-started/python/remove/
*Screen Resolution*: 1920 x 1080
*repo*: docs
*source*: aggregation
OSX, python3 *Location*: https://docs.mongodb.org/getting-started/python/aggregation/ *User-Agent*: Mozilla/5.0 (Macintosh; Intel Mac OS X 10_11_1) AppleWebKit/601.2.7 (KHTML, like Gecko) Version/9.0.1 Safari/601.2.7 *Referrer*: https://docs.mongodb.org/getting-started/python/remove/ *Screen Resolution*: 1920 x 1080 *repo*: docs *source*: aggregation
Description
The examples on this page do not seem to work properly.
They just return "result ok".
>>> cursor = db.restaurants.aggregate(
... [
... {"$group": {"_id": "$borough", "count":
}}
... ]
... )
>>> for document in cursor:
... print(document)
...
result
ok
>>> cursor = db.restaurants.aggregate(
... [
... {"$match": {"borough": "Queens", "cuisine": "Brazilian"}},
... {"$group": {"_id": "$address.zipcode", "count":
}}
... ]
... )
>>> for document in cursor:
... print(document)
...
result
ok
>>>